How much do software developer manager j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for software developer manager in Georgia is $117,538.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$101,300.00 and $128,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

How does a Software Developer Manager typically balance hands-on coding with leadership responsibilities?

A Software Developer Manager often splits their time between technical tasks and managerial duties. While they may participate in code reviews, technical planning, and occasionally contribute code, a significant portion of their role involves mentoring team members, facilitating collaboration, and aligning projects with business objectives. Balancing these responsibilities requires strong time management and delegation skills, as well as the ability to adapt to the needs of both the team and the organization. This hybrid focus allows manager-developers to stay technically engaged while guiding the team's growth and productivity.

What is a Software Developer Manager?

A Software Developer Manager is a professional who leads and oversees a team of software developers, guiding them through the design, development, and maintenance of software applications. They are responsible for managing project timelines, setting goals, and ensuring the team delivers high-quality code. In addition to technical expertise, they must possess str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ills to effectively coordinate between their team and other departments. Their role also often includes mentoring developers, conducting performance reviews, and helping to shape the overall technical strategy of the organization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Software Developer Manager, and why are they important?

A Software Developer Manager needs a strong background in software engineering, leadership experience, and typically a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with project management tools (like Jira), version control systems (such as Git), and methodologies like Agile or Scrum is essential, along with relevant certifications. Exceptional communication, team-building, and problem-solving skills help leaders motivate teams and resolve conflicts effectively. These skills ensure efficient project delivery, foster innovation, and maintain high team morale in dynamic tech environments.

What is the difference between Software Developer Manager vs Software Engineer?

AspectSoftware Developer ManagerSoftware Engineer
CredentialsBachelor's or Master's in CS or related field; often leadership experienceBachelor's or Master's in CS or related field
Work EnvironmentLeads teams, manages projects, oversees development processesDesigns, develops, tests software solutions
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in tech companies, software firms, and IT departmentsCommon across tech, finance, healthcare, and other industries
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ding managerial roles, leadership responsibilitiesFocus on technical skills, coding, and development tasks

The main difference between a Software Developer Manager and a Software Engineer lies in their responsibilities. The manager oversees teams and projects, focusing on leadership and strategic planning, while the Software Engineer concentrates on coding and technical development.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ds, but their day-to-day tasks and career focus differ significantly.
